About Georgia Tech
Georgia Tech is a top-ranked public research university situated in the heart of Atlanta, a diverse and vibrant city with numerous economic and cultural strengths.
The Institute serves more than 45,000 students through top-ranked undergraduate, graduate, and executive programs in engineering, computing, science, business, design, and liberal arts.
Georgia Tech's faculty attracted more than $1.4 billion in research awards this past year in fields ranging from biomedical technology to artificial intelligence, energy, sustainability, semiconductors, neuroscience, and national security.
Georgia Tech ranks among the nation's top 20 universities for research and development spending and No. 1 among institutions without a medical school.Georgia Tech's Mission and Values

Coordinate administrative and building operations support services within an assigned unit.
Areas of involvement typically include financial records and reports, budget administration, administrative policies and procedures maintenance and building support services.
This position will interact on a consistent basis with:unit management and staff, vendors/contractors and visitors.
This position typically will advise and counsel:
unit management and staff.
Responsibilities
Job Duty 1 -Provide support in unit and or project budget administration; maintain budget related records and generate reports.
Job Duty 2 -Process purchasing related records and transactions; maintain inventory records.
Job Duty 3 -Coordinate building operations maintenance which typically includes building access control.
Job Duty 4 -Coordinate delivery, installation and inter-office movement of furniture and equipment.
Job Duty 5 -Coordinate new employee intake process including initiation of related documentation and data input.
Job Duty 6 -Maintain unit administrative related policies and procedures.
Job Duty 7 -Perform other duties as assigned
